編譯器錯誤 CS1689
更新:2007 年 11 月
錯誤訊息
屬性 'Attribute Name' 只在方法或屬性類別上有效
只有 ConditionalAttribute 屬性會發生這個錯誤。如同訊息所述,這個屬性只能用於方法或屬性類別。例如,嘗試將這個屬性套用至其他類別將會產生這個錯誤。
範例
下列範例會產生 CS1689。
// CS1689.cs
// compile with: /target:library
[System.Diagnostics.Conditional("A")] // CS1689
class MyClass {}